Emerging Trends in Retail Technology

Artificial intelligence and sophisticated data analytics spearhead the movement. Retailers utilize AI-powered recommendation engines, predictive modeling, and unified customer data platforms to foresee preferences and deliver spot-on suggestions. In Bengaluru India's innovation capital platforms such as Amazon India draw on detailed browsing and buying patterns to surface relevant products, markedly improving conversion rates. Industry analyses from 2025 and 2026 underscore how AI drives hyper-personalization across Indian retail, enabling revenue gains through precisely targeted promotions and experiences.

Augmented reality transforms passive browsing into interactive discovery. Consumers can project items into their own environments before purchase, gaining confidence in choices. In home decor and tableware categories, AR proves especially valuable, allowing visualization of glass sets, plates, or serving pieces within personal dining spaces. This capability diminishes hesitation, particularly around fragile or aesthetic-sensitive goods where precise fit and appearance are critical.

Omni-channel strategies unify the ecosystem. Shoppers transition effortlessly between digital exploration and physical stores, encountering consistent personalization at every step. Retailers merge online-tailored offers with in-store exclusives, fostering loyalty through seamless, integrated interactions. Recent 2025-2026 trends highlight true omni-channel as the standard, with AI and AR bridging online and offline worlds for fluid, unified journeys.

Real-World Applications and Case Studies

Consider Shoppers Stop in Mumbai. By harnessing customer data, the chain powers a loyalty program that tailors discounts and offers to individual purchase histories and preferences. The mobile app amplifies this with timely push notifications, ensuring each engagement feels custom-curated and immediate.

ITC Hotels, spanning major cities including New Delhi, applies guest profiling to refine every detail from preferred room ambiances to curated dining and wellness options delivering distinctly personal hospitality.

Niche players like Fratelli Wines leverage social platforms and e-commerce channels to offer regionally attuned wine suggestions, resonating with diverse urban palates in hubs like Mumbai and Bengaluru. Such cases illustrate technology's power to deepen brand-consumer bonds through intelligent insights and engaging interfaces.

The tableware domain vividly reflects these dynamics. India's tableware market was valued at USD 5.29 billion in 2024 and is projected to grow from USD 5.67 billion in 2025 to USD 9.91 billion by 2032, exhibiting a CAGR of 8.31% during the forecast period, propelled by rapid urbanization, a strong cultural preference for home cooking driven by financial, health, and traditional factors, and expansion in the HoReCa sector.

Globally, the ceramic tableware market is estimated at USD 13.3 billion in 2025 and projected to reach USD 26.1 billion by 2035, registering a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 7.0% over the forecast period. This expansion stems from enduring demand for durable, visually appealing options, premium dining trends, evolving lifestyles favoring home entertaining, and rising disposable incomes in emerging markets.

In commercial contexts, India's tableware services market generated USD 837.0 million in 2024 and is expected to reach USD 2,144.2 million by 2030, growing at a CAGR of 19.3% from 2025 to 2030, with dinnerware leading revenue and cutlery showing the swiftest segment growth.

For delicate products like glassware, secure logistics remain paramount. The global fragile logistics market was valued at approximately USD 10.5 billion in 2023 and is projected to reach USD 18.2 billion by 2032, growing at a CAGR of 6.2% during the forecast period. Growth arises from surging demand for protected transport of sensitive items, packaging innovations, booming e-commerce where consumers increasingly order fragile goods such as glassware and greater emphasis on specialized handling to prevent damage.

Challenges in Personalization

Data privacy remains a critical concern. As reliance on consumer information intensifies, brands must uphold clear, ethical practices amid evolving urban regulations.

Trust barriers persist. Shoppers often pause before purchasing from lesser-known websites, especially when items involve fragile glassware prone to transit damage a widespread worry given India's complex logistics terrain.

Specialized solutions mitigate these fears effectively. Providers guaranteeing pan-India delivery, rapid customization such as logo-etched glasses in short lead times and 100% safe delivery assurances foster reliability. Advanced protective packaging and dependable networks convert doubt into sustained patronage.
